    2012 Polo GTI - water pump fault

    So i recently noticed an oil leak on my garage floor and odd noises coming from the engine every time i started the car recently... I went to VW to get it checked out and these were the findings:

    1. Oil seal had to be replaced
    2. Air pressure sensor had to be replaced
    3. It was the water pump causing that strange noise
    4. Coolant had to be replaced

    I was originally quoted $1400 for all of this. As always VW explained what was on the invoice. Interestingly it was diagnosed that there was an internal mechanical fault with the bearing on the water pump and VW paid for all the parts so the bill ended up being $650. I guess that's a small victory.

    Has anyone else experienced this with their VW?

    The parts all come with a 2 year warranty so I hope all goes well until then.

    Likewise our water pump was replaced after the supercharger clutch failed (it's mounted on the water pump) under warranty.
    MY12.5

    So common you can get a rebuilt water pump after market exchange now.
